1 Battery Dead problem of the 2015 Mitsubishi Outlander

Failure Date: 01/22/2020

I have a 2015 Mitsubishi Outlander sport I brought brand new off the lot. In the summer of 2019, the "remove key" light would come on after my key was removed from the ignition. . On 12/19/19, my car would not turn over to start and the "remove key" light stayed on. I had car towed to the dealer. Dealer said key cylinder needed to be replaced and my battery was dead. I replaced the battery and told them this was the 4th battery I have had to replace with this car. I bought new battery and dealer ordered part. The key cylinder part came in and was replaced on 01/09/20. On 01/20/20, the "remove key" light came on again and my car would not start. Towed car back to same dealer who found key cylinder was incorrectly installed and reinstalled cylinder. Today 01/22/20, the "remove key" light came back on. I'm waiting for a call back today from the same dealer to see if there's anything else that can be done. The "remove key" light prevents you from locking the doors normally, while sitting in the car, I had to lock all doors before removing key from ignition. The "remove key" light turns on when I remove key. Then after I exit the car and close the driver door, I have to use my key to lock my driver door. Otherwise I can't lock all of my car doors with the key or key fob and have to get back in the restart car and start cycle over. I asked dealer to check electrical system because I have replaced the car battery 4 times on this car already which is ridiculous and costs me money since it's not covered in my car warranty or extended warranty. I only have less then 34,000 miles on my car. Does anybody have any suggestions on remedying this issue?? did I purchase a lemon?.

2 Battery Dead problem of the 2017 Mitsubishi Outlander

Failure Date: 06/19/2018

The vehicle is turned off and parked on a city street. When I'm going to turn it on, the car's battery is dead. I have been through this same situation five (5) times. In a period of two (2) years, the car has discharged five (5) new batteries, including the one that came from the factory. Every time this happens, I request the roadside assistance service to recharge the battery and immediately, take the vehicle to an auto parts store to purchase a new battery. The dates on which this situation has occurred are: 06/19/2018; 04/30/2019; 02/10/2019; 08/05/2020; 08/17/2020.

3 Battery Dead problem of the 2011 Mitsubishi Outlander

Failure Date: 12/01/2016

Tl- the contact owns a 2011 Mitsubishi Outlander. The contact stated that while operating the vehicle the wind shield wipers would not turn on. The next morning the vehicle would not start. The contact replaced the battery but the failure continued to occur. The contact reprogramming the ecu and the failure was remedied. The cause of the failure was not diagnosed or repaired. The manufacturer was not notified. The failure mileage was 84,000. Jft.
